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:10 mins
Total Time:20 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 6 large eggs
  • 4 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• 1 teaspoon mustard
  • 1 teaspoon lemon juice
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 stalks celery
  • 2 pieces green onions
  • 8 slices bread
  • 4 pieces lettuce leaves

Directions

Step 1

Place the eggs in a medium saucepan and cover them with water. Bring the water to a boil over medium-high heat.

Step 2

Once the water comes to a boil, remove the saucepan from heat, cover it with a lid, and let the eggs sit for 10 minutes.

Step 3

After 10 minutes, transfer the eggs to a bowl of ice water and let them cool for 5 minutes. Peel the eggs once cooled.

Step 4

Chop the peeled eggs into small pieces and transfer them to a mixing bowl.

Step 5

Finely chop the celery and green onions, then add them to the bowl with the eggs.

Step 6

Add the mayonnaise, mustard,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per to the bowl. Stir everything together until the ingredients are well combined.

Step 7

Taste the egg salad and adjust seasoning if needed.

Step 8

To assemble the sandwiches, place a scoop of egg salad onto a slice of bread, spread it evenly, top with a lettuce leaf, and cover with another slice of bread. Repeat for the remaining sandwiches.

Step 9

Serve immediately or chill the egg salad in the refrigerator before assembling the sandwiches for a cooler option.
